Interview with Hans Knoop
Lili Naveh's interview with Hans Knoop, author of "The Jewish Council" on which the mini-series film is based.
​
Hans Knoop was born as a hidden Jewish kid during the German occupation of Holland. Years later, he became a journalist and in 1967 became the permanent correspondent in Tel Aviv for his newspaper and for Dutch and Belgian national radio and television.
After his return to the Netherlands, Knoop became a war correspondent, and interviewed King Hussein of Jordan, President Sadat of Egypt, the Shah of Iran, President Nixon and Israeli prime ministers Yitzhak Rabin and Menachem Begin.
